Product highlights :

  • 【87-key Compact Keyboard】This LED backlit keyboard is compact designed, which take less space on your desk. Easy to pack and transport.
  • 【High Quality and Durable】Specially designed keys and laser-etched and grip coated key caps to enhance durability and tactile feedback.
  • 【Rainbow LED Backlit】LED backlit makes it easier to type in the dark, but yet not so bright that it’s offensive to eyes. Brightness and light mode are adjustable.
  • 【12 Multimedia Shortcut Keys】12 shortcut keys (F1-F12) can improve your working efficiency and control the computer more quickly.
  • 【Plug-and-Play User-Friendly】 Comes with a USB cable in length of 1.45m / 57 inches.No driver needed. Compatible with Windows 10/8/7/Vista/XP, Mac OS.

    4. T. H (verified owner)

      Very good low cost option – I needed a small keyboard because I downgraded to a smaller desk that did not have as much space. This keyboard is a good option for a low price and the only complaint I have is that the keys are not very clicky and feel kind of squishy, but it is fine for gaming and everyday typing.

    7. N. F (verified owner)

      Great price on what promises to be a sturdy traditional keyboard – I just got this keyboard and am testing it out eagerly after a month using a cheap, annoying replacement BT keyboard after my Logitech BT keyboard (K811) finally died. I wasn’t going to spend $100 to replace a keyboard that lasted only about three years. So I thought I’d give this “LumsBurry” a try. I want to get out of the way what I, so far, don’t like about this keyboard: the return key is too far to the right of the standard typing keys. You REALLY have to stretch your pinky to hit the return key because, besides the keys on this keyboard being a bit larger than what you might be accustomed to, there’s an additional key between the quotes key and the return key (backward slash, vertical slash key).
